How to prevent spacing before and after formulas in Writer?

2021-01-12

Another User gravatar image

2021-01-12

In Writer, in Styles - Frames - Formulas, I have wrap spacing set to 0.00". There's still a space before and after a formula. Lines starting with a formula appear slightly indented, and I can't type a character immediately before or after a formula without a gap.

It seems the wrap spacing is a space put before and after the box (frame?) containing the formula. This I had set to zero, and that decreased but didn't eliminate the spacing. There are spaces to the left and right of the formula, inside the box, unaffected by wrap spacing.

If I turn on a border, the border itself lines up properly at the start of a line, and the border immediately follows and precedes text without a gap. But the text of the formula itself has a space left as if to make room for a border, even when the border is turned off. Border padding is at 0.00"

Any ideas?

W10, v x64

Thanks for any input. I can't be the only one struggling with this.

If my answer below does not fix your problem, edit your question to explain in which style you set the wrap spacing.

Don't use an answer (this is a Question & Answer site, not a forum). Answers are reserved for solutions.

ajlittoz ( 2021-01-12 )

2021-01-12

ajlittoz gravatar image

2021-01-13

Formulas are inserted as frames anchored As character. The frame style used to format the "object" is (surprisingly!) named Formula.

  • Click on the third icon in the style side pane toolbar to display the list of frame styles.

  • Right-click on Formula and Modify.

  • Go to the Wrap tab.

  • By default, spacing Left and Right are 0.2 cm. Change to your liking.

  • OK

All your formulas will be simultaneously adjusted.

EDIT 2021-01-13

The above recipe is valid for the outer spacing, the wrap space around the formula frame.

There is however another inner spacing defined by the formula itself. To change it, double-click on the formula to enter edit mode.

  • Format>Spacing
  • from Category, select Borders
  • you can now adjust the spacings around the formula; by default, you have 1 mm at left and right

Math is not based on mature styles like Writer. Consequently, you'll have to adjust every formula on its own. If you have more formulas to enter, you can record your settings pushing the Default button. Note this will be effective only on new formulas. Existing ones will not be modified.

To show the community your question has been answered, click the ✓ next to the correct answer, and "upvote" by clicking on the ^ arrow of any helpful answers.

In case you need clarification, edit your question (not an answer which is reserved for solutions) or comment the relevant answer.

Fixed! The new default can be saved in the template, and is permanent. Thank you enormously.

Another User ( 2021-01-14 )

Then click on the gray checkmark at left of answer to accept it. Click only once even if seemingly nothing happens. Thanks.

ajlittoz ( 2021-01-14 )
